Getting to know Robledo

Robledo, Spain is a picturesque village located in the province of León, in the autonomous community of Castilla y León. Situated in the northwest part of the country, Robledo boasts stunning natural landscapes, rich cultural heritage, and a charming small-town ambiance.

One of the main attractions of Robledo is its breathtaking surroundings. The village is nestled amidst the beautiful Sierra de la Cabrera mountain range, offering visitors a chance to explore the rugged peaks, deep valleys, and lush forests. The pristine natural environment provides ample opportunities for outdoor activities such as hiking, mountain biking, and birdwatching. Robledo is also home to several natural pools and waterfalls, where locals and tourists alike can cool off during the hot summer months.

The cultural heritage of Robledo is equally impressive. The village retains much of its traditional architecture, with narrow cobbled streets, whitewashed houses, and charming plazas. The Church of San Cristobal, dating back to the 16th century, stands as a stunning example of religious architecture in the area. Art enthusiasts will appreciate the local exhibitions and galleries that showcase the works of talented regional artists.

In addition to its natural and cultural attractions, Robledo also offers a glimpse into the authentic rural life of Spain. Visitors can experience the laid-back atmosphere of the village by exploring the local markets, where they can find fresh produce, regional delicacies, and handmade crafts. The friendly locals are known for their warm hospitality, and during traditional festivals and celebrations, such as the Feast of San Blas, visitors can immerse themselves in the vibrant local culture and partake in traditional dances, music, and gastronomy.
